How Does Hypnosis Work?

Hypnosis is used to achieve a deep state of focus and relaxation, where suggestions are placed with verbal cues and imagery.

  • Through hypnosis, your conscious mind is calmed down.
  • You are able to reach the part of your brain where your thoughts, beliefs, emotions, memories, and behaviors originate.
  • In the state of hypnosis, you are more open to gentle guidance and assistance from your therapist. It aids in the modification or replacement of unconscious thoughts and disbeliefs that are driving your current behavior and moods.

Hypnosis Myths You Should Know

Here are some of the most common myths about hypnosis:

Myth #1:

It is often believed that hypnosis isn’t real. It is usually considered a form of entertainment or a magical act. However, the reality is that it is a commonly used technique that is often used to help people be more open to suggestions to make changes in emotions, thoughts, and behaviors.

Myth #2:

When hypnosis is performed, you lose consciousness or have amnesia. On the contrary, the fact is that people remember everything that happens when they are hypnotized. Clients will remain aware of what’s happened during their session.

Myth #3:  

People believe that hypnosis puts a person in a deep sleep. However, it isn’t sleeping. Your mind and body are very still and quiet from being in a deep state of relaxation.

What Is SAD?

SAD is characterized by a lack of natural light. During the winter period, the days are shorter with reduced sunlight, which affects sleep with a feeling of intense fatigue and irritability. However, a consultation with a certified hypnotist is recommended to find the cause and origin of your discomfort.

Seasonal Sadness: What Are the Warning Signs?

Melancholy can be recognized by symptoms such as persistent moodiness, a decrease in interest or pleasure in activities, significant weight loss or gain, insomnia or hypersomnia, motor agitation or slowing down, fatigue, feelings of worthlessness, difficulty concentrating, or even hopeless thoughts.

If you experience these types of symptoms regularly at the onset of fall or winter, you may be suffering from seasonal sadness, and it is therefore important to contact your doctor to take stock of the situation.

Hypnosis for Panic Attacks

People struggling with major stress are often prone to panic attacks. There are multiple reasons why a person may experience a panic attack. It could be circumstantial, a life experience, or even genetic. People who experience panic attacks describe it as feeling sick. It causes heart palpitations, excessive sweating, hot flashes, feeling dizzy, and inability to breathe properly. The question is: can panic attacks be modified or stopped through hypnosis?

To Each to Their Own

It is quite hard to put a finger on what triggers panic attacks in every person. The reason can vary from individual to individual, therefore, coming up with a one for all solution is difficult. We will consider stresses and fears as the primary cause of panic attacks here.

Hypnosis Applications

Hypnosis for stresses and fears can help rebuild self-belief and boost confidence, as well as help to reduce feelings of worry. It can help you learn and build on your ability to access a calmer state of mind, which is needed to help cope with the overwhelming emotions you’re feeling.

Hypnosis for panic attacks aims to access your subconscious and use the power of suggestion to promote positive change. The suggestions used by a hypnotist are tailored to your individual situation. This will address what is causing your panic attacks and why, and will work to change the way your body responds to triggers.
